Homomorphic Encryption Market Report Scope & Overview:
The Homomorphic Encryption Market Size was valued at USD 199.25 Million in 2024 and is expected to reach USD 346.04 Million by 2032 and grow at a CAGR of 7.16% over the forecast period 2025-2032.
Demand for data privacy & security in sensitive industry sectors including BFSI, healthcare, and government are the drivers boosting the global homomorphic encryption market. however, high costs associated with computing end to end homomorphic encryption may restrain the potential growth of market. As organizations process more sensitive information (financial records, patient data, etc.) than ever before, regulatory frameworks such as GDPR, HIPAA, and CCPA compel enterprises to leverage state-of-the-art encryption solutions ensuring that their applications can perform operations on sensitive data while being encrypted and without revealing the underlying plaintext. According to study, funding for homomorphic encryption firms grew by almost 40% annually over the past five years, and the number of startups in the field continues to rise, reflecting strong investor confidence and ecosystem expansion.

Homomorphic Encryption Market Growth Drivers:
-
Rising Data Privacy Demands Push Homomorphic Encryption Across Industries
The major Key Driver of the Global Homomorphic Encryption Market, growing demand for secure data processing across highly regulated sectors including BFSI, healthcare and government These industries handle highly sensitive data—financial transactions, patient records, defense data that are required to comply with rigorous regulations such as GDPR in Europe, HIPAA in north America, and CCPA in California. While conventional encryption methods can lock data in storage or transit, they still need to be decrypted when being processed, creating weak points. Homomorphic encryption reduces that risk entirely, making it possible to compute over encrypted data without revealing it at all. This allows, for instance, a healthcare provider to perform analytics on encrypted records of patient data for the purpose of disease prediction without compromising any privacy of the patients.
In 2024, 82% of data breaches involved cloud-based data, with nearly 46% exposing customer personally identifiable information (PII).
Homomorphic Encryption Market Restraints:
-
High Computational Overheads Challenge Large-Scale Homomorphic Encryption Adoption
One of the key factors limiting their application is the computationally intensive nature of homomorphic encryption algorithms, which require far more processing power than conventional encryption. Although this makes global-scale implementations feasible for enterprises with real-time workloads, the reality is that operations on encrypted data are thousands of times slower. Even though advancements recently like more efficient schemes CKKS, BFV have helped performance, the technology still faces efficiency challenges when scaling. Moreover, the absence of common frameworks and the limited workforce of qualified crypto specialists only prolong the gap, when organizations are reluctant to invest in something that is potentially expensive and complicated and would require significant work to add to existing IT infrastructures.
Homomorphic Encryption Market Opportunities:
-
Privacy-Preserving AI and Secure Data Monetization Unlock Growth Potential
One huge opportunity is for training AI/ML models on encrypted input and secured data monetization. As industries are finding more and more uses of AI, it is clear that there is a need of privacy, in the sense that we would like to analyze sensitive datasets such as medical images, genomic data or financial behavior patterns, in a collaborative fashion without compromising privacy. Instead, homomorphic encryption allows multiple parties to securely contribute datasets in an encrypted form to train common models. It also has the advantage of providing safe data monetization all beyond AI, enabling organizations to trade their data using encrypted datasets with partners; however, the raw data will not be accessible.
Federated learning using hybrid homomorphic encryption (combining lightweight ciphers with FHE) achieved 97.6% model accuracy.

Homomorphic Encryption Market Competitive Landscape
Microsoft is a key player in homomorphic encryption, primarily through its SEAL (Simple Encrypted Arithmetic Library), which enables developers to perform computations on encrypted data. SEAL supports secure analytics and privacy-preserving AI applications, accelerating adoption of encrypted data processing across healthcare, BFSI, and government sectors worldwide.
-
In April 2024, Microsoft released updates to its SEAL (Simple Encrypted Arithmetic Library) homomorphic encryption library, enhancing its capabilities for secure computations on encrypted data.
Google drives innovation in homomorphic encryption via its HEIR (Homomorphic Encryption Intermediate Representation) compiler, which simplifies development of encrypted data applications. Google focuses on enhancing computational efficiency and scalability, enabling secure AI and machine learning analytics while maintaining data privacy in cloud environments and multi-party collaborations.
-
In October 2024, Google introduced the Homomorphic Encryption Intermediate Representation (HEIR) compiler, aiming to simplify the development of homomorphic encryption applications.
Intel is advancing homomorphic encryption through custom FHE accelerators and encrypted computing toolkits. Its solutions aim to improve performance and accessibility for enterprises conducting secure computations on sensitive data, supporting AI-driven analytics, cloud deployments, and privacy-preserving applications in industries such as BFSI, healthcare, and government.
-
In March 2024, Intel presented its research on encrypted computing and its Fully Homomorphic Encryption (FHE) accelerator at the Government Microcircuit Applications & Critical Technology Conference (GOMACTech 2024).
